All electrical accessories working fine, but starter doesn't engage when key is turned. Possibly loose or faulty starter cable?

Hello, yes, sure you could have a loose or faulty cable. Or even a corroded one. But your battery could also have enough power to power the accessories, but still not enough to activate the starter motor. Testing is required to see if the battery is good and strong enough. Following that, check all cables and connections, all related fuses, and even perform a starter draw check. Ensure a proper key is being used for the vehicle, as anti-theft keys can cause a no start. But you must start with that battery and go from there. Ensure you have a known good battery.
